Mogulus – Professional Live Broadcasting
[digg http://digg.com/tech_news/Mogulus_Proffesional_Live_Broadcasting/blog] I was lucky to be included in Mogulus closed beta this week. Mogulus is another Personal Broadband Broadcasting platform, similar in some aspects to BlogTV and Ustream. Mogulus is loaded with top notch features. You can add logos, tickers, backgrounds, show schedule and other information to live broadcasts. A major feature of the [...]
